Order affirmed, without costs.
We take judicial notice that the New York World's Fair is universally acclaimed as one of the world's greatest shows in 1964-1965. In our opinion, a photograph of a unique building, structure or object situated within the World's Fair grounds, to which an admission fee is charged, is a photograph of a show in which plaintiff has a property right.
